eMAR, or Electronic Medication Administration Record, software is a digital system used in healthcare settings to manage, track, and oversee patients' medications.

Error prevention is a primary goal of the EMAR system and software. Here, you’ll find out how EMAR software may benefit care facilities.

Employees squander precious time searching through a mountain of paper-based paperwork to determine which medications are due in each drug round while using paper-based procedures. This strategy is not only time-consuming but also increases the likelihood of errors and inconsistencies. By eliminating the need for employees to manually arrange medications on paper to determine when prescriptions are due, the long-term care emar framework improves quality and efficiency.

In-Home Treatment and Drugstore Access Easily Connected

As a result of EMAR systems’ capabilities, not only are actual management processes improved, but the procedure of obtaining medications has also changed. According to the survey, communication issues between the care home and the pharmacy were responsible for half of all prescriptions. EMAR systems that may be coupled with pharmacies allow for a direct, transparent flow of information between home care and pharmacy.
